What is Service Networking?
1.
Generally a website (ex: RUNmyERRAND), where people can find others within their trusted community network to get things done. Inspired by Social Networking, Service Networking facilitates connections between people, and provides a trusted way to exchange services. From errand running to finding a plumber, Service Networking leverages the connections between people to provide trusted interactions of service within a community.
